Transaction f23f28c922b150f27d78f00be4a6bd35d195556892406b83743411497fa7e382

1 Input
2 Outputs
  • f23f28c922b150f27d78f00be4a6bd35d195556892406b83743411497fa7e382:0
  • value  1376
    address  3P4qZ8Wuh27LY59Dhdg2D49oyRNfw91Qo5
  • f23f28c922b150f27d78f00be4a6bd35d195556892406b83743411497fa7e382:1
  • value  28372
    address  1LgLwYPxMHKfvxsBWWHAiYedZNrWXPu95u